Stan Davis is a scholar working on Social Psychology, Education and Artificial Intelligence. According to data from OpenAlex, Stan Davis has authored 17 papers receiving a total of 336 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 9 papers in Social Psychology, 5 papers in Education and 3 papers in Artificial Intelligence. Recurrent topics in Stan Davis's work include Bullying, Victimization, and Aggression (9 papers), Education Discipline and Inequality (3 papers) and Behavioral and Psychological Studies (3 papers). Stan Davis is often cited by papers focused on Bullying, Victimization, and Aggression (9 papers), Education Discipline and Inequality (3 papers) and Behavioral and Psychological Studies (3 papers). Stan Davis collaborates with scholars based in United States and Germany. Stan Davis's co-authors include Charisse L. Nixon, Sheri Bauman, Michael L. Sulkowski, Michael T. Hartley, Diana J. Meter, William Riley, Carmen Parrotta, Kristi Miller, Mark F. Bellinger and W M Gooch and has published in prestigious journals such as Teaching and Teacher Education, Pediatric Research and Exceptional Children.
